Slavery and the making of America, Seeds of destruction
One by one the Northern states, adopted laws to abolish and phase out slavery. Simultaneously, slavery in the Southern United States entered the period of its greatest expansion. Examines slavery's increasing divisiveness in America in the early 1800's as the nation develops westward and...
